Maintaining flower hydration during a wedding or event is crucial to ensuring that the blooms remain fresh and vibrant throughout the occasion. The correct method involves using small water sources like tubes or small vases, which provide a consistent supply of water to the flowers and help them stay hydrated over time. This approach allows florists to transport and display flowers effectively without risk of wilting, especially during long hours or in warmer environments where flowers can dehydrate quickly.

Using tubes or small vases is particularly advantageous because it can keep the flowers upright and prevent them from being damaged while ensuring they have access to water. This method facilitates easy setup and transport, as the flowers can be kept in their hydration systems until they are ready to be used, ensuring maximum longevity and appearance.

Other methods, while they may seem plausible, do not provide the same level of effectiveness for flower hydration during events. For instance, using air-tight bags can suffocate the flowers, and placing them in the refrigerator might not be practical in all settings, especially if outdoor conditions are involved. Avoiding water altogether would lead to premature wilting and spoilage of the blooms, which defeats the purpose of preparing flowers for an event.
